CIR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

126 of the 5,805 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CIRCOR International, Inc (CIR)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$318M — up 2% from $312M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 18 funds opened new CIR positions and 12 closed out — a net gain of 6 holders — while 55 added to existing stakes and 39 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Cooper Creek Partners Management, opening a new position worth an estimated $5.71M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, exiting entirely with an estimated $46.5M sold.
